What is Bulgogi?

Bulgogi, or “fire meat”, is commonly made from strips of sirloin or other prime cuts of beef. The meat is cut into slender strips, to give the flavor a maximum surface area to attach itself to. It is then marinated in a world-famous mixture of soy sauce, sesame oil, sugar, peppers, and garlic. The cooking is performed on a flat grill, allowing the meat to cook in own natural greases without the need for any unhealthy, fatty cooking oils. Finally, the diner wraps each morsel of meat into a lettuce leaf along with a selection of sauces and toppings, as desired, and enjoys.
